The Savannah-based fast-casual Southern spot, Treylor Park, is openings its second Florida outpost at 61 Spanish Street in St. Augustine this summer. 

The cast-casual Southern comfort food spot with a modern twist made its debut in Savannah in 2014. It opened its first Florida outpost in St. Johns at 158 Marketside Avenue in the Nocatee Town Center approximately five years ago. Its second Jacksonville outpost is debuting soon, and its owners told The Florida Times-Union that they anticipate opening more in the area in the future. Treylor Park is also looking to open a spinoff concept, Treylor Park Pizza Party, in its hometown of Savannah this summer.

Treylor Park is known for its distinct twist on Southern comfort food. The menu ranges from shareable plates to sandwiches, salads, tacos, flatbreads, brunch specials and desserts. Some of its fan-favorites include its PB&J chicken wings ($12), cheesecake egg rolls ($14), grilled apple pie with chicken sandwiches ($16), specialty pot pie ($18), ribs and mac ($22) and miyagi beef tacos ($16). The family-friendly restaurant also has a kids menu but also caters to adults with its cocktail, beer and wine menu.
